How To Clean Your Makeup Brushes

    

I deep cleaned my makeup brushes last night. :) I used warm water with organic clarifying shampoo from Human Heart Nature (which I also use for my hair. :) 

As you daily use your brushes bits of makeup, dirt, oil and bacteria can get trapped in the bristles. This can lead to pesky breakouts, so keeping your brushes clean is a must. It is adviced to deep clean makeup brushes once a week. I use a shallow bowl with warm water and a clarifying shampoo from Human Heart Nature. Or you can also use a mild baby shampoo. Just swirl the brushes around the water with the shampoo, then rinse with clean warm water. It usually takes my brushes to dry overnight. Do not blow dry. ( I tried that once when I was so impatient, my blusher became so puffy!) using brush guards are optional.
